The four rows that name no aircraft

Where this came from. On the Following overview, the table that breaks the register down by what the recovered position data says carries a line reading "No aircraft named". That cell is the count 4. These are those four rows — every row of the register that gives a date and a place but never names the airframe.

What this slice is

A row lands here when the claim as published carries no tail number. There is no registration, no ICAO hex, and therefore nothing to look up in any archive. This is not a row that was tested and came back empty; it is a row that cannot be tested at all in its published form. To reproduce the list from overlaps.csv, take every row whose date is present but whose following-tail field is blank or recorded as UNKNOWN — two rows are blank and two are logged UNKNOWN, and all four resolve to the same ADS-B verdict.

What the specifics show

All four rows are Nebraska, split evenly between Lincoln (KLNK) and Omaha (KOMA), and all four carry the EXTRA- prefix — none appears on the Candace Owens spreadsheet that supplies most of the register. Their sourcing is the thinnest on the site: EXTRA-002 rests on an Owens episode naming an Omaha date alongside an Associated Press report of the rally; EXTRA-001 rests on a single X reply from @RealCandaceO stating that Charlie Kirk was in Lincoln on 14 September 2024; and EXTRA-007 and EXTRA-004 both rest on accounts that amplified a Stew Peters post rather than on any flight record. Because none names a tail number, the tracking-site audit never reached any of them, which is why the audit column reads the same on all four.

Three of the four sit on a day this site can independently source a Charlie Kirk or Turning Point appearance — but on two of those three the appearance is nowhere near the airport on the row. EXTRA-004 pairs an Omaha, Nebraska airport claim with a sourced Kirk appearance at the Tampa Convention Center in Florida the same day, and EXTRA-007 pairs Lincoln with a TPUSA student town hall whose location is not recorded at all. Only EXTRA-002 puts the claimed airport and the sourced venue in the same city, Omaha, four miles apart. The remaining row, EXTRA-001, has no sourced appearance that day; the nearest is one day earlier in Manhattan, Kansas. That makes this the weakest four rows in the register on every axis at once: no airframe, no audit, and in three of four cases no local event either.

What this list cannot tell you

  • These four rows are untestable as published, not disproven. No archive can be asked about an aircraft nobody named. If a tail number is ever attached to one of these dates, the row becomes testable and should be tested.
  • Equally, nothing here shows any aircraft was present. A row with no tail is not evidence of a flight; it is a claim about a place and a date.
  • A trace proves an aircraft was there. It never proves who was aboard — and on these four rows there is not even a trace, so the question of occupancy does not arise.
  • Erika Kirk's presence is established on zero rows of the register, this slice included. One row here, EXTRA-004, is logged as Erika Kirk alone; her flight logs are reported erased and no itinerary was ever published, so that cell records the compilers' assertion and nothing more.
  • "Not reached by the audit" is a limit on the audit's scope, not a verdict against the row.
  • Nothing here establishes that any person committed any offence. The sources named in Table C are the accounts that made the claims, attributed as they made them.
  • Counts on this page come from the 85-row register. Where the overview page prints a figure drawn from the tracking-site audit instead, that audit worked from 78 rows and never covered these four, so the two totals are not directly comparable.
